Kishwaukee Symphony Orchestra to perform Holiday Pops Concerts Dec. 8-9

The Kishwaukee Symphony Orchestra plans to delight concert-goers once again with its annual Holiday Pops concert at 7 p.m. Friday, Dec. 8. New this season, an encore performance will be offered at 2 p.m. Saturday, Dec. 9, in the Boutell Memorial Concert Hall, inside the Music Building at Northern Illinois University in DeKalb.

The orchestra will play music of the holiday season, including contemporary and familiar traditional music and holiday favorites including, "Twas the Night Before Christmas" and "The Christmas Song" ("Chestnuts Roasting on an Open Fire") featuring singer Marybeth Kurnat.

Pre-concert music will be provided by the NIU Suzuki Strings Program, directed by concertmaster Ann Montzka Smelser.

Post-concert music will be provided by the Kishwaukee Symphony Orchestra Brass Quintet. Refreshments will be served after the Friday night performance.

This concert is supported in part by the George E. and Betty B. Dutton Foundation.

It is recommended to arrive early to this popular concert. Changes in programs, dates, times and location of concerts will be posted on the website.

Tickets go on sale 30 minutes prior to each concert. All seats are general admission. Individual tickets are $16, $11 for seniors, age 62 or older, and a special discounted price of $6 for students (with a valid school ID card), and $6 for children under 12.
